WebFeb 5, 2013 · Signing one's rights away is a very broad and vague way of describing multiple scenarios. The exact way in which you "signed [your] rights away" would determine whether you can try to get rights back. If you engaged in a termination of parental rights action in juvenile court, you can't get your rights returned, or if there was an adoption. WebJan 19, 2024 · Yes. When you file for termination of parental rights, you must usually pay a “filing fee.”. If you need to have parties served, you must also pay an “issuance fee” and a “service fee.”. These fees vary by county. Contact the district clerk’s office in the county where the child lives to learn the fees.
